This study aims to develop a predictive model for the outcomes of patients with cardiogenic shock

This retrospective observational study will enroll patients with cardiogenic shock admitted to the cardiac care unit. Patient characteristics, clinical events during hospitalization, and laboratory examination findings will be collected and analyzed to determine factors associated with mortality. A nomogram will be developed accordingly and will undergo both internal and external validation.
